  • Abstract
    In this paper, the distributed and intelligent agent software to support network equipments based on the ontology was proposed, in which an integrated information fetching system for network flow information was developed. The system operated the information fetching through the cooperation and coordinate of the intelligent agent software, in addition, the system also provided warnings after analysis so as to monitor and predict some possible error portents generated among controlled objects in the network, and such operating mode, so to speak, an active mode of network management system with intelligent multi-agent techniques. This technique derived from the ontology combining with related free software-Cacti which stored the operating information of network management perfectly into the backend database; furthermore, integrated intelligent agent techniques to provide backend monitoring system with further analysis so as to present related quantification figures of dynamic information of graphic network monitoring system. The experimental outcomes of the system prototype proved that the techniques implemented in this paper could indeed reduce the recovery time for network troubleshooting when real-time browsing, analyzing, estimating, handling, and engaging to behavior analysis of using network.
